My 2003-built home in Downtown Fairburn has original Romex wiring. Are we okay to add a major kitchen renovation and a ductless mini-split?
Your electrical system is 23 years old. NM-B Romex from that era is generally sound, but the designed load for 2003 rarely accounts for today's simultaneous demands from high-wattage appliances, multiple air handlers, and smart home hubs. In Downtown Fairburn, we see many homes from this period where the original 150-amp panel is fully loaded. A proper load calculation by a master electrician is essential before adding a mini-split and kitchen circuits to prevent overloading the bus bars and causing nuisance breaker trips.

Our lights in Fairburn flicker whenever the Georgia Power grid seems stressed. Is this damaging our new computers and TVs?
Frequent flickering indicates voltage instability, which is hard on modern electronics with sensitive microprocessors. Given Fairburn's high lightning surge risk from Georgia Power's overhead infrastructure, this compounds the problem. A whole-house surge protective device installed at the service panel is the first line of defense, clamping dangerous spikes before they reach your circuits. For critical equipment, adding point-of-use protectors provides a final layer of protection against the residual noise that flickering can introduce.

Our power comes in on an overhead mast. What are the common issues with that setup compared to underground service?
Overhead service, common in older Fairburn neighborhoods, is more exposed. The mast head and weatherhead can degrade, allowing moisture into your service entrance conduit. We also inspect for proper mast guying and clearance from roofs and trees, as storm damage here can rip the meter socket off the house. Underground service avoids these exposure issues but has its own concerns, like excavation damage and longer repair times for the utility. For overhead, proactive inspection of the mast, drip loop, and connection at the meter is key to reliability.
I just bought a 2003 house with a 150-amp panel. Can it handle adding a Level 2 EV charger and a new heat pump, or do I need an upgrade?
It depends on the panel's brand and existing load. First, we must verify it's not a Federal Pacific panel, which is a known fire hazard and would require full replacement regardless of capacity. Assuming a safe brand, a 150-amp service provides moderate EV charger compatibility, but supporting both a 40-50 amp charger and a 30-60 amp heat pump often requires a service upgrade to 200 amps. A detailed load study will confirm if your current bus bars have the physical and thermal capacity for these additions.
I want to add a sub-panel in my garage. What do I need to know about Fairburn permits and the electrical code?
All new circuit installations require a permit from the City of Fairburn Planning and Zoning Department. The work must comply with the 2020 National Electrical Code, which Georgia has adopted. This governs everything from wire sizing and AFCI protection for the new circuits to the sub-panel's grounding and bonding.
